Tokens & Fingerprints

Tokens and fingerprints are used to authenticate WebSocket connections to the hub.

Tokens allow agents to connect and register. Fingerprints are stable identifiers unique to each system, set on first connection.

Universal token

When enabled, this token allows agents to self-register without prior system creation. Expires after one hour or on hub restart.
